BALTIMORE, Md. (Jan. 5, 2022) -- Morgan State men's basketball broke free from its two-game losing streak, dropping 100 points in dominating fashion.
Morgan (5-7, 0-0) came out strong against Goucher College (3-8) for a 100-41 win as it prepares for Mid-Eastern Athletic Conference play in the new year.
The Division III Gophers were added to Morgan's schedule, as a result of the Bears having to bow out of their last four games due to COVID-19 concerns. Morgan has been idle since December 18 when they fell to Mount Saint Mary's.
De'Torrion Ware and Ty Horner led the way for the Bears. Ware connected on 4 of 9 shooting from beyond the arc and finished with a game-high 22 points, including eight rebounds and five assists. Ty Horner, who was making just his second start of the season, had an efficient night from the floor. The 6-10 junior forward poured in 17 of his season-high 20 points in the first half on 8 for 15 shooting. He also added six boards, two steals and two blocks.
Isaiah Burke scored 18 points off the bench, while Seventh Woods added 11 points with a game-high eight assists and five rebounds. Lagio Grantsaan recorded a double-double with 10 points and a game-high 11 rebounds.
The Bears dominated the first half and went into the lockerroom with a commanding 57-16 lead.
Goucher had 23 turnovers against the Bears tough defense, which capitalized by scoring 26 points off these opportunities.
Morgan's momentum carried through the second half. The Bears were able to score at will, both inside and from beyond the arc.
Morgan finished the game shooting 58.3 percent from the field and scored 50 points in the paint. The Bears also connected on a season-high 11 of 23 3-pointers (47.8%). Just as impressive as its shooting accuracy, however, was the Bears' ability to create quality opportunities as they racked up a total of 23 assists.
Morgan showcased its depth tonight, with bench players accounting for 34 of Morgan's 100 points.
Morgan hopes to carry this momentum when they open MEAC play in their next game.
Bear Notes
• The Bears have scored 100 or more points three times this season … It matches the 1987-88 season when the Bears posted three games with 100+ points … Morgan recorded 118 points in the season-opener vs. Saint Mary's College of Md., followed by a season-high 126 points vs. Penn State Allegheny (11/11/21) and 100 points vs. Goucher.

ABOUT MORGAN
Morgan State University, founded in 1867, is a Carnegie-classified high research (R2) institution offering nearly 140 academic programs leading to degrees from the baccalaureate to the doctorate. As Maryland's Preeminent Public Urban Research University, and the only university to have its entire campus designated as a National Treasure by the National Trust for Historic Preservation, Morgan serves a multiethnic and multiracial student body and seeks to ensure that the doors of higher education are opened as wide as possible to as many as possible.
